Ou just need a 12th certificate and the minimum marks depends on the university in which you are seeking admission
NOTE: Graduation is not required, You can directly opt for BA.LLB( Integrated Course) directly after 12th, It saves your 1 year as :-
Graduation:- 3 yrs
Law :- 3 Yrs
Total:- 6 yrs
On the other Hand the Integrated Law course (BA.LLB) or (BBA.LLB) is 5 years

For being eligible to apply for MCA, you have to have mathematics as one of the subjects at 10+2 level or statistics as one of the subjects at graduation level. If you fulfil these criteria you are eligible for MCA.
As far as other information regarding MCA is concerned, we would like to state that most of the entrance tests are conducted in April or May. Notifications are out in January or February. The combined MCA entrance tests held in India are: NIMCET for NITs, CET Maharashtra for Maharashtra colleges, UPMCAT for most colleges in UP, Andhra Pradesh CET for Colleges in Andhra Pradesh,Orissa State MCA Test for all College
